Switch to binary serialization; add IEntityComment interface

- Introduced IEntityComment interface for entity comments.
- Changed SignalR client message serialization to binary.
- Updated SignalResponseDataMessage docs for GZip (was Brotli).
- Refactored GetResponseData<T> for GZip decompression and improved error handling.
- Added necessary using statements for new interface and features.
